// Dark-mode support in the Lumenfall admin dashboard.
// Plugin authors: do not hardcode colors. Resolve tokens through the
// ThemeBridge client below; it returns the active palette and listens
// for scheme changes so your panels flip without a reload.
// Contrast ratios are enforced server-side — submissions that bypass
// tokens fail review. Initialize the client once per plugin, at mount,
// never per render. The client authenticates against the internal
// ThemeBridge service. Use the key that follows.

API key for hagug-kajof: vxb4-HrJ9

Handover — Insurance Renewal

To finance: Hartwell Mutual renewal due end of quarter. Premium up 12%; deductible unchanged. I pushed back, got flood coverage added for the Penmore depot at no extra cost. Brennick will sign once legal clears clause 9. Do not let this lapse. Context you'll need is below.

internal memo for kafof-tadup: Headcount on the Juleth team goes from 44 to 91 by the end of May. Gross margin on Juleth came in at 20 percent against a plan of 64 percent.

**Ticket #—: Vault locked, autoscaler config unreachable.** The Brackenwell vault sealed itself after three failed unlock attempts, and the queue-depth autoscaler for the Tidemill workers now can't fetch its scaling thresholds. Queue depth is climbing. On-call: unseal the vault promptly and verify the thresholds reload. Use the recovery passphrase provided below.

unlock words, fawig-bagef: olidor-holir-istox-holath-tamys-quenion-giliel

Runbook 4.2 — Account recovery (Lintgarde baseline)

When a user locks themselves out after a baseline-file reset, first confirm the static-analysis baseline (baseline.lintgarde.json) was regenerated, since stale baselines block the auth service's release gate and can strand recovery sessions. Re-run the baseline job, wait for the green check, then open the recovery console. Verify identity per policy 12 before proceeding. Once verified, read the user the standard recovery passphrase for the sandbox tenant, which is:

strongbox words: oliael-gilax-lamael